HOTEL HISTORY
One of the most historic hotels in Portsmouth, The Royal Maritime Hotel was first established in 1850. As the Sailors' Home it was set up to look after sailors and mariners who were "between ships". The Royal Navy treated its sailors terribly when they returned, after two or three years at sea, an unkindness our founders could not bear. The Sailor's Home aimed to provide respectable home comforts as well as a safe place to leave money! The club gained 'Royal patronage' in 1855, after Prince Albert visited the hotel. Queen Victoria then became our patron.
There have been royal visits throughout the 20th century too, including Queen Elizabeth II in 1986 (patron till 2007) and Prince Charles (patron since 2007) a year later. Like so many others, the Club did not make it through World War II unscathed. On 10th January 1941, half the building was bombed, only for the remainder to be destroyed two months later on 10th March. However, the hotel was not abandoned. The Royal Navy built it again from the ground up, reopening on 4th March 1952. It has been a home from home for many ever since.
The Club gained charitable status in 1883. Membership is open to all serving and retired members of the Armed Forces and their families as well as those of the Royal Navy, Royal Marines and Merchant Navy, for whom it was founded.
The Royal Maritime has recently formed a prestigious 'Bond of Friendship' with HMS Prince of Wales, which is designed to benefit all those who serve on board and their family and friends.

MORE THAN JUST A HOTEL – CHARITY INFORMATION
The Royal Maritime Hotel is more than just a hotel – we’re run by a Charitable Incorporated Organisation (CIO); therefore, unlike a conventional hotel, all of our surplus funds are donated back to fulfil our charitable objectives. The Hotel hosts a variety of military charity functions and events, and provides Veterans Outreach Support (VOS) their headquarters.
Other charities, such as Help for Heroes, Seafarers UK, and the Royal Navy and Royal Marines Charity, support the Club with grants and donations for additional facilities.
